This song is inspired by the 2013 film "Pacific Rim". In the film, humanity builds titanic robots, called Jaegers, to battle equally titanic monsters, called Kaiju, that emerge from the Pacific Ocean and attack our cities. In order to pilot the Jaegers, two human pilots merge their minds in order to share the neural load ("Two minds that were made to merge"). The song is written from the perspective of Mako Mori, who has desired to pilot a Jaeger since she was a child ("So long I waited for the chance to prove I was right") and doesn't want to be kept away from the fight. "The Crush" refers to the epic clashes of Jaegers and Kaiju.
